Don’t focus on features

Now let me share another little tip about getting going with QuickBooks. At the point where you install the QuickBooks software and start the program, you’ll be in shock about the number of commands, whistles, bells, and buttons that the QuickBooks window provides. But you know what? You can’t focus on the QuickBooks features.

Your job is simply to figure out how to record a handful — probably a small handful — of transactions with QuickBooks. Therefore, what you want to do is focus on the transactions that need to be recorded for you to keep your books.

Suppose that you’re a one-person consulting business. In that case, you may need to figure out how to record only the following three transactions:

 Invoices

 Payments from customers (because you invoiced them)

 Payments to vendors (because they sent you bills)

So all you need to do is discover how to record invoices (see Chapter 4), record customer payments (see Chapter 5), and record checks (see Chapter 6). You don’t need to worry about much else except maybe how to print reports, but that’s easy. (See Chapter 15 for the click-by-click.)

“Oh, Steve,” you’re saying, “you just intentionally picked an easy business. I’m a retailer with a much more complicated situation.”

Okay, well, you’re right that I picked an easy business for my first example, but I stand by the same advice for retailers. If you’re a retailer, you probably need to figure out how to record only four transactions:

 Sales receipts

 Bills from your suppliers

 Payments to your vendors

 Employee payroll checks

In this example, then, all you need to do is find out how to record sales receipts — probably a separate sales receipt for each bank deposit you make (see Chapter 5) — how to record bills from vendors, how to record checks to pay your bills (see Chapter 6), and how to handle employee payroll (see Chapter 11).

I don’t want to be cranky or careless here, but one truly good trick for getting up to speed with QuickBooks is to focus on the transactions that you need to record. If you identify those transactions and then figure out how to record them, you’ve done the hard part. Really.
